What to Wear When Visiting Erie County Holding Center (Buffalo): Dress Code & What Gets You Turned Away

Prohibited Clothing

  • Orange clothing of any kind
  • See-through clothing
  • Hats, scarves, or hoods
  • Shirts with inappropriate symbols or messages
  • Suit coats
  • Overly alluring, suggestive, or revealing clothing

Warning: Show up wearing any of these items and you'll be turned away. Plan ahead - there's no time to leave and change without missing your visit.

You'll need to pass through a metal detector to reach the visiting room. Can't clear screening? You're not getting in. Keep your outfit simple and security-friendly from the start.

Tip: Wear sneakers. They'll get you through the metal detector faster than boots or heavier shoes.

Have a medical device? Bring your documentation. Having paperwork ready speeds up screening and helps staff verify the device is medically necessary.

Think your outfit fits the rules? The sergeant in the visiting area has final say. If you're borderline, expect to be told to change - or come back another day.
